Lectures of interest to be given today are as follows:
TODAY
10 O'clock
"Hawthorne's Writings." Professor Murdock, Harvard 1.
"The Shapes and Sizes of Animals," Professor Parker, Geology Lecture Room.
"Liberalism and Socialism in Russia under Alexander 11," Professor Karpovich, Sever 21.
"Psychological Factors in American Imperialism." Professor Baxter, Harvard 2.
12 O'clock
"Shakespeare's Poems," Professor Rollins, Sever 5.
"Water Supply and Sanitation," Professor Sly, Harvard 6.
